13
You have heard of my earlier way of life as a Jew. With all my strength I attacked the church of God. I tried to destroy it.
14
I was moving ahead in my Jewish way of life. I went beyond many Jews who were my own age. I held firmly to the teachings passed down by my people.
15
But God set me apart from the time I was born. He showed me his grace by appointing me. He was pleased
16
to show his Son in my life. He wanted me to preach about Jesus among those who aren't Jews. When God appointed me, I didn't talk to anyone.
17
I didn't go up to Jerusalem to see those who were apostles before I was. Instead, I went at once into Arabia. Later I returned to Damascus.
